Author: ssmiweve
Date: 2007-06-25 12:01:45 +0200 (Mon, 25 Jun 2007)
New Revision: 5421
Modified:
branches/2.14/core-api/src/main/java/no/schibstedsok/searchportal/result/handler/DataModelResultHandler.java
Log:
wrong type put into SearchDataObject's query property.
Modified:
branches/2.14/core-api/src/main/java/no/schibstedsok/searchportal/result/handler/DataModelResultHandler.java
===================================================================
---
branches/2.14/core-api/src/main/java/no/schibstedsok/searchportal/result/handler/DataModelResultHandler.java
2007-06-25 08:35:05 UTC (rev 5420)
+++
branches/2.14/core-api/src/main/java/no/schibstedsok/searchportal/result/handler/DataModelResultHandler.java
2007-06-25 10:01:45 UTC (rev 5421)
@@ -13,6 +13,7 @@
import no.schibstedsok.searchportal.datamodel.DataModel;
import no.schibstedsok.searchportal.datamodel.DataModelFactory;
import no.schibstedsok.searchportal.datamodel.generic.DataObject;
+import no.schibstedsok.searchportal.datamodel.query.QueryDataObject;
import no.schibstedsok.searchportal.datamodel.search.SearchDataObject;
import no.schibstedsok.searchportal.mode.config.SearchConfiguration;
import no.schibstedsok.searchportal.result.PagingDisplayHelper;
@@ -94,10 +95,15 @@
}
// Update the datamodel
+ final QueryDataObject queryDO = factory.instantiate(
+ QueryDataObject.class,
+ new DataObject.Property("string",
cxt.getQuery().getQueryString()),
+ new DataObject.Property("query", cxt.getQuery()));
+
final SearchDataObject searchDO = factory.instantiate(
SearchDataObject.class,
new DataObject.Property("configuration",
cxt.getSearchConfiguration()),
- new DataObject.Property("query", cxt.getQuery()),
+ new DataObject.Property("query", queryDO),
new DataObject.Property("results", cxt.getSearchResult()),
new DataObject.Property("pager", pager));
_______________________________________________
Kernel-commits mailing list
[email protected]
http://sesat.no/mailman/listinfo/kernel-commits